80 - Beaver Takes A Bath
Wally baby-sits Beaver one night while Ward and June go out.
While Wally is making hamburgers he sends Beaver to go take
a bath. Wally calls Beaver to come down and eat, but Beaver
forgets to turn the water off before he leaves the bathroom.
At first the boys are going to keep their mouths shut about
the whole situation, but by the end they feel they have to tell
their parents.
81 - School Bus
Beaver is suspended from riding the bus because he gets into
a fist fight. He writes a letter of apology to the bus driver
and is eventually allowed back on the bus.
82 - Beaver's Prize
Beaver is grounded for leaving the cap off the ink bottle because
when Ward picks it up he spills it all over his hand. Even though
he is grounded, Beaver sneaks out to see a double feature movie
where the owner is giving out prizes. Beaver wins the grand
prize -- a bike -- but cannot bring it home because then his
parents will know he sneaked out while grounded.
83 - Baby Picture
For a class project, Beaver has to bring in a picture of himself
as a baby. His mother chooses a picture of Beaver lying naked
on a bear skin rug, and Beaver is mortified. In order to not
be embarrassed in front of his class, Beaver cuts the picture
up and only hands in the part with his head in it.
84 - Beaver Takes A Walk
Beaver brags to his friends that he can walk 20 miles after hearing his father say that he could as a child. Whitey bets him and Beaver puts up his new baseball glove. Beaver only walked 3 miles, and the next morning gave his glove to Whitey. Beaver is embarrassed when Ward asks him to have a baseball catch with his new glove and subsequently locks himself in the bathroom. Ward, after asking Wally what the problem was, explains to Beaver that he exaggerated how far he used to walk. Ward then buys Beaver a new baseball glove
85 - Borrowed Boat
Larry and Beaver go and have a picnic up at Friends Lake. While
there, two older boys offer to lend them a boat, neglecting
to tell them that the boat is a stolen one. A police car arrives
shortly after and accuses Beaver and Larry of stealing the boat,
and the boys have to find a way of not getting arrested.
86 - Beaver's Tree
Beaver explains to his teacher how he planted a tree when he
lived in his old house, and now that he has moved and is bigger,
he realizes he misses his tree. He and Larry decide to go back
to Beaver's old house and dig up the tree and bring it back
to his new house. The boys wind up getting in trouble when June
sees them tracking along the front lawn with somebody else's
tree in their little red wagon.
87 - Teacher Comes To Dinner
Beaver thinks that Miss Landers is a wonderful teacher and invites
her over for dinner one night. Larry and a few others spy on
the teacher eating, and Beaver becomes embarrassed when they
are spotted. However, it works out in the end because all of
the little spies are invited to stay for dessert and all are
forgiven.
88 - Beaver's Fortune
After a penny fortune predicts 'Today is your lucky day", Beaver ends up with a scheduled fight with fifth grade bully, Sonny Courtwright. Beaver is filled with confidence due to his fortune, until Wally points out that you can't count on luck to win a fight. While Ward and June ask Wally to try and prevent the fight, Beaver comes back stating that Sonny never showed.
89 - Beaver Makes A Loan
Ward lends Beaver money and expects change in return. Larry,
however, manages to get Beaver to give him the rest of the change
and spend it in the store. In order to teach Beaver a lesson,
Ward refuses to give him any movie money for the week.
90 - Beaver The Magician
Beaver plays a trick on Benjie where he convinces Benjie that
he can turn himself into a rock. Benjie really believes this
trick, and won't believe that Beaver is okay unless he can make
sure that Beaver is turned back into a boy. The problem is that
nobody can find Beaver, because he has gone to his Aunt Martha's
house.
91 - June's Birthday
Beaver goes to the store and buys his mother the most atrocious
print blouse anyone has ever seen, but Beaver and Larry think
it is beautiful. June is trapped when Beaver asks her to wear
it to the Mothers Club tea the following day because she thinks
it is really ugly.
92 - Tire Trouble
Beaver and Wally are building cages for animals in their garage
when they realize that they got a nail stuck in one of Ward's
tires. They are able to fix it on their own, but Eddie ruins
it when he asks Ward how the tire is holding up, thinking he
is talking to Wally.
93 - Larry Hides Out
Larry gets in trouble at home for reading his sister's diary,
so he decides to run away to Beaver's house. Beaver is able
to convince his parents that Larry is not staying in their house,
even though Larry is living in their bathtub. Eventually Ward
finds Larry by spotting his luggage and brings him home to his
mother.
94 - Pet Fair
Everyone at school has to report what pet they will be bringing
to the school pet fair. Beaver is depressed that he is the only
kid who doesn't bring in a pet that day, so he tells everyone
he is going to bring in his parrot. The problem is that when
he goes to the pet store to buy the parrot, he realizes that
it costs $200!
95 - Wally's Test
Eddie and Wally have a big test coming up, and so Wally studies
while Eddie cheats. Wally does really well and Eddie flunks.
In order to get Wally back for doing well, Eddie says that it
was Wally who cheated and he shows the teacher the cheat-sheet
that he wrote up for himself. The teacher doesn't fall for it
because he recognizes Eddie's handwriting. Eddie apologizes
for trying to pin the problem on Wally.
96 - Beaver's Library Book
Beaver borrows Ward's library card so he can take out "Treasure
Island" for a book report. The problem is that Beaver loses
the book and can't return it. He manages to hide the overdue
notices that he has collected over the past 20 days, but then
gets scared that he might get arrested so he tells his father
all about it.
97 - Wally's Election
When Wally is first nominated for the position of class president,
he wants nothing to do with it. However, Ward gets him so excited
about it that Wally turns into a cocky politician and winds
up losing the election.
98 - Beaver and Andy
Andy is the man hired by the Cleavers to paint the trim of the
house. However, Andy is an alcoholic and gets drunk on the job.
When Ward and June return, Ward has to drive Andy home and explain
to Beaver what exactly is wrong with Andy.
99 - Beaver's Dance
Beaver and Larry are signed up for dance classes by their parents,
but they both neglect to go. Instead, they meet a little girl
who lets them ride her horse, Whiskers. When their parents find
out what is going on, the boys get in trouble for disobedience.
